Udostępnij za pośrednictwem


Klasa Field

Reprezentuje pole w zestawie danych.

Hierarchia dziedziczenia

System.Object
  Microsoft.ReportingServices.RdlObjectModel.ReportObjectBase
    Microsoft.ReportingServices.RdlObjectModel.ReportObject
      Microsoft.ReportingServices.RdlObjectModel.Field

Przestrzeń nazw:  Microsoft.ReportingServices.RdlObjectModel
Zestaw:  Microsoft.ReportingServices.Designer.Controls (w Microsoft.ReportingServices.Designer.Controls.dll)

Składnia

'Deklaracja
Public Class Field _
    Inherits ReportObject _
    Implements INamedObject
'Użycie
Dim instance As Field
public class Field : ReportObject, INamedObject
public ref class Field : public ReportObject, 
    INamedObject
type Field =  
    class
        inherit ReportObject
        interface INamedObject
    end
public class Field extends ReportObject implements INamedObject

Typ Field uwidacznia następujące elementy członkowskie.

Konstruktorzy

  Nazwa Opis
Metoda publiczna Field Inicjuje nowe wystąpienie Field klasy

Do góry

Właściwości

  Nazwa Opis
Właściwość publiczna Caption Infrastruktura.
Właściwość publiczna ComponentMetadata Metadane składnika. (Dziedziczony z ReportObject).
Właściwość publiczna DataField Nazwa pole w kwerendzie.
Właściwość publiczna DefaultAggregateExpression Infrastruktura.
Właściwość publiczna IsCalculatedField Infrastruktura.
Właściwość publiczna Name Nazwa pole.
Właściwość publiczna Parent Element nadrzędny obiektu raportu. (Dziedziczony z ReportObjectBase).
Właściwość publiczna Site Infrastruktura. (Dziedziczony z ReportObject).
Właściwość publiczna TreatAsNumeric Infrastruktura.
Właściwość publiczna TypeName Typ danych wartości.
Właściwość publiczna UserDefined Wskazuje, czy wartość pole jest zdefiniowane przez użytkownika.
Właściwość publiczna Value Wartość pole.

Do góry

Metody

  Nazwa Opis
Metoda publiczna DeepClone Infrastruktura. (Zastępuje ReportObject.DeepClone()).
Metoda publiczna Equals(Object) Infrastruktura. (Zastępuje Object.Equals(Object)).
Metoda publiczna Equals(Field) Infrastruktura.
Metoda chroniona Finalize (Dziedziczony z Object).
Metoda publiczna GetContainingDataScopes Infrastruktura. (Dziedziczony z ReportObject).
Metoda chroniona GetDataScopesForDefaultImpl Infrastruktura. (Dziedziczony z ReportObject).
Metoda publiczna GetDataType Infrastruktura.
Metoda chroniona GetDependenciesCore Infrastruktura. (Dziedziczony z ReportObject).
Metoda publiczna GetHashCode Infrastruktura. (Zastępuje Object.GetHashCode()).
Metoda publiczna GetType (Dziedziczony z Object).
Metoda publiczna Initialize Infrastruktura. (Dziedziczony z ReportObject).
Metoda chroniona InitializeForDesigner Infrastruktura. (Dziedziczony z ReportObject).
Metoda chroniona MemberwiseClone (Dziedziczony z Object).
Metoda chroniona OnChildPropertyChanged Infrastruktura. (Dziedziczony z ReportObject).
Metoda chroniona OnPropertyChanged Infrastruktura. (Dziedziczony z ReportObject).
Metoda chroniona RdlSemanticEqualsCore Infrastruktura. (Zastępuje ReportObject.RdlSemanticEqualsCore(ReportObject, ICollection<ReportObject>)).
Metoda chroniona SavePropertyValue<T> Infrastruktura. (Dziedziczony z ReportObject).
Metoda publiczna ToString (Dziedziczony z Object).

Do góry

Jawne implementacje interfejsu

  Nazwa Opis
Jawna implementacja interfejsuMetoda prywatna IDisposable.Dispose (Dziedziczony z ReportObject).
Jawna implementacja interfejsuZdarzenie prywatne IComponent.Disposed (Dziedziczony z ReportObject).

Do góry

Bezpieczeństwo wątków

Wszystkie publiczne statyczny (Shared w języku Visual Basic) elementy członkowskie tego typu są bezpieczne dla wątków. Nie ma gwarancji, że elementy członkowskie wystąpień będą bezpieczne dla wątków.